While I understand where you are coming from with this post, I would caution against trying to remove all emotion from trading. I've been there. Ridding yourself of emotion and trading "ice cold" is not the answer. As Dr. Brett said, without emotion you have no feel for the market. I view it as a short cut, and there are no short cuts in trading.

Instead, and what makes it hard, is you must find the perfect balance of gut/instinct and mechanical precision/emotionless trading. There is a balance between not letting a bad trade effect you and trading blindly without emotion.

One thing that helps remind me of this is to think of what you are truly trying to do with each trade. Yes, you are trying to make money. But more than that, you are trying to beat everyone else in the market. In order for you to win, someone else has to lose. That means that ultimately what you are trying to accomplish is to trade better than the majority, or to trade better than the person on the other side of your trade. I find thinking like this helps me because it puts things into context for me, it helps me see the current market and price action better. Maybe it will help you, too.

Regarding X trader and change to the game plan. I thought about what you said earlier about costs. X trader is too expensive. I went with Dorman Direct. Why. I don't want to be routed through a brokers server to theirs. I want as few steps to the exchange as possible. CTS T4 is the platform I am using and it is super cool. Dorman has white labeled it as Dorman Direct and they say it's as fast or faster than TT or Zen when going directly through their server. There is no license cost and commission are the same as Zen. The Dom is way more advanced howerver as it is designed for institutional users. It has all the order types you get from a broker like IB but it is really easy to use with the DOM toolbar. It also as market profile studies built into the Dom which is space saving and helpful.

I switched to trading the Dow for a few reasons. One, I have developed some very good analysis tools using NYSE and CBOE indexes. It allows me to be far more precise which is the name of the game in this new 13 tick strategy. And second, the 5$/tick price point allows me to use two cars comfortably with a 3K account. That account would be more like 4K if I had been live today. Yesterday I was 11/14 in a bar by bar backtest. Today I executed it. I will be going live maybe tomorrow, maybe Monday...

Just a note I wrote to some fellas in my trading room. I need to remember it so I will put in the journal as well.


We are going into production mode now and we have to be smart about our state of being while trading. Since switching to the Dow and turning off all other instrument charts I have found myself conserving a ton of mental and physical energy. Also, I am sleeping regularly for the first time in almost a year. In fact I don't care about Asia or Europe hours and I can get up as late as 9am est trading the dow. Well, I guess I am still sitting here now, but I'm not working like mad. I’m just taking it easy. I'm definitely not watching any markets right now and I will be going off to sleep the moment I feel the slightest yawn. I'm going to get a great sleep and then kick some market ass tomorrow. Honestly, I have been the worst offender up to this point, burning it at both ends and trying to do it all. But the truth is you really are working against yourself if you are burning it at both ends. There is a reason long haul pilots only fly four times per month. You are going to make mistakes if you are tired. If you make one mistake in every ten trades and you are a 70% shooter, guess what, you are never going to make a dime. So this we just gotta get right. Choose the hours you are going to trade and then spend the rest of your time preparing for them. Good luck everybody!
